Abstract     The aim of the present study was to find out if electrical stimulation of the great gluteal muscle can improve the control of unlocked prosthetic knee and functional abilities of persons after trans femoral amputation. 32 males after trans femoral amputation who came to the first rehabilitation were divided into two groups of 16 persons, a group with electrical stimulation (ES group) and a controd group. All subjects participated in the standard rehabilitation program. The gluteus maximus muscle on the amputated side of subjects of the ES group was electrically stimulated. Before discharge the ability to control unlocked prosthetic knees, walking time, need of additional support and ability to climb stairs have been evaluatedž More subjects from stimulated group were able to control unlocked prosthetic knee and climb stairs. They were also able to walk longer with less additional.
